Responsibilities
Assist physicians during vascular and non-vascular interventional procedures.
Prepare procedure rooms, equipment, and supplies.
Operate fluoroscopic and radiographic imaging equipment.
Maintain sterile technique and ensure patient safety.
Monitor and document patient information throughout procedures.
Collaborate with radiologists, nurses, and procedural staff to provide exceptional patient care.
Participate in on-call coverage for urgent and emergent procedures.
Requirements
Graduate of an accredited Radiologic Technology program.
ARRT (R) certification required.
State licensure as required by the assignment location.
BLS certification required.
Minimum of 1 year of Interventional Radiology experience preferred.
Experience with vascular procedures, angiography, and fluoroscopy strongly preferred.
Ability to work independently in a fast-paced procedural environment.

About Cincinnati, OH
As a travel nurse in Cincinnati, OH here's what you should know:Cost of Living
- The cost of living in Cincinnati is lower than the national average, making it an affordable city to live in.
- Wages generally match up with the lower cost of living, providing good value for residents.
Weather
- Average summer highs range from 85-90°F, while winter lows can dip to 20-25°F.
- Cincinnati experiences all four seasons, with hot summers and cold winters.
Furnished Housing
- Short term rentals and furnished housing options are available in Cincinnati, and they are relatively easy to find.
- Many apartment complexes and property management companies offer furnished units for short-term leases.
Transportation
- Cincinnati is relatively car-friendly, with a well-maintained road network.
- Public transportation options include buses and a streetcar system, providing convenient ways to get around the city and its suburbs.
Demographics
- Cincinnati has a diverse population with a wide age range.
- Common health issues may include obesity and related conditions, as well as respiratory ailments.
- The city has a growing population of travel nurses due to its numerous healthcare facilities.
Things to Do
- Cincinnati offers a vibrant food scene with diverse cuisines and top chefs.
- The city is known for its art, music, and sports, with attractions like the Cincinnati Art Museum, professional sports teams (Reds and Bengals), and the historic Findlay Market for fresh and organic foods.
- Outdoor enthusiasts can explore the Ohio River and enjoy various parks and recreational activities.
